    I really feel for the owner... it just seems to be one cheque after another, with only winner being the contractors doing the work.
    Cant be much fun owning a fleet of mainline locos, many supposedly operational, yet it seems they spend most of their time being "worked on" by mechanics.
    Hope he's getting a good rate.

    when you look at it...

    5029 was out of service for nearly a year ? and back this year
    6024 under overhaul since purchase
    46100 under overhaul since completion of its last overhaul
    34046 just over a year on the mainline and now it's out for months
    35027 non-working since purchase
    70000 major work, then major repairs, followed by more major work

    only shining star in this lot is Bittern... but it's time is due at the end of the year.

    I don't see how it can be self-sustaining on the current basis.
